What is the violent crime rate in Salvisa?

The estimated violent crime rate in Salvisa is 279.6 per 100,000 residents, which is 27% lower than the national average. This means residents have roughly a 1 in 358 chance of becoming a violent crime victim each year. Key violent crime rates include: murder at 1.8 per 100K (65% below average); aggravated assault at 189.9 per 100K (29% below average); robbery at 51.7 per 100K (30% below average).

What is the property crime rate in Salvisa?

The estimated property crime rate in Salvisa is 596.9 per 100,000 residents, which is 67% lower than the national average. Residents have roughly a 1 in 168 chance of being a property crime victim per year. Key property crime rates include: burglary at 233.3 per 100K (14% below average); larceny/theft at 334.7 per 100K (76% below average); vehicle theft at 28.9 per 100K (91% below average).
